WebFor a fixed m, the Barabasi-Albert model always has the degree distribution P k ∼ k − 3, regardless of m. The exact formula for the probability degree of what those pieces of software implement (which is the BA model) is P k = 2 m ( m + 1) k ( k + 1) ( k + 2) WebThe degree distribution is very important in studying both real networks, such as the Internet and social networks, and theoretical networks. The simplest network model, for example, the (Erdős–Rényi model) random graph, in which each of n nodes is independently connected (or not) with probability p (or 1 − p ), has a binomial ... In the study of graphs and networks, the degree of a node in a network is the number of connections it has to other nodes and the degree distribution is the probability distribution of these degrees over the whole network.
